Role Summary

Drive execution and delivery of next-generation SoCs by coordinating across architecture, design, verification, DFT, STA, low power, validation and software teams. Responsible for SoC assembly, connectivity reviews, signoff activities, bug triage, and ensuring a first-time-right silicon design.

Experience Level

Senior-level; requires at least 3+ years of hands-on SoC design experience.

Responsibilities

Main responsibilities include coordinating cross-functional work, enforcing SoC-level quality, and mentoring engineers.

  • Drive SoC execution: define, track, and drive dependencies with verification, DFT, STA, low power and validation teams.
  • Lead SoC assembly activities, run SoC-level quality checks, connectivity reviews, Lint and CDC reviews, and support signoff.
  • Triages silicon bugs, perform code reviews, and manage ECOs at the SoC level.
  • Participate in silicon architecture and micro-architecture reviews; collaborate with Architecture, SW/FW, Design, Modeling, Verification, Emulation, and Post‑Silicon Validation.
  • Collaborate with IP teams on identification, selection, integration and licensing of soft and hard IP.
  • Identify, hire, and mentor SoC design engineers; drive improvements in process and tooling.

Requirements

Key technical must-haves and desirable skills.

  • 3+ years of hands-on SoC design experience with practical exposure to full SoC development cycles.
  • Expertise in Verilog/SystemVerilog.
  • Knowledge of AMBA protocols (AXI, AHB, APB), SoC clocks/reset/debug architecture, and peripherals such as USB, PCIe and SDCC.
  • Strong scripting and automation skills (Perl, Python or similar) and experience building tools/infrastructure.
  • Experience with RTL build flows and Makefiles; familiarity with synthesis is a plus.
  • Experience working with SoC-level floorplanning teams is an advantage.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ills; ability to work across multiple teams to deliver schedule-driven milestones.
